Best Mythic+ DPS Tier List for Midnight Season 1

This best Mythic+ DPS tier list for Midnight ranks all the specs based on their performance in the current M+ rotation of Season 1. I’ve created these rankings based on the latest buffs and nerfs prepared for the start of the season. I’m also sharing my top DPS picks for Mythic+ in the current meta, as well as the strongest specializations if you’re a complete beginner in this activity.

Discover the Best Mythic+ DPS in Midnight With This Tier List

Best Mythic+ DPS Tier List for Midnight Quick Summary:

  • Arcane Mage, Devourer Demon Hunter, Demonology Warlock, and Elemental Shaman are the best DPS specs for Mythic+ in Midnight Season 1. They bring amazing AoE tools and can deal consistent damage in every pull.
  • Frost Mage, Marksmanship Hunter, Fury Warrior, Havoc Demon Hunter are the strongest picks for beginners in M+. They’re quite durable, feature a ton of tools to survive on your own, and their rotations are easy to learn.
  • Augmentation Evoker is a great DPS choice for Mythic+ in case you’re playing with a group of friends for better coordination. Pick it only if you’re in a premade group, not playing with randoms.

DPS Mythic+ Rankings for WoW Midnight - All Specs

I’ve put only four specs in S-Tier, and even when doing so, I was a bit unsure. Don’t get me wrong. They’re definitely stronger than the ones sitting in A-Tier or the ones below. But it’s hard to choose who is actually worth being that high on the list. Treat this tier list subjectively because your favorite spec can be in any tier, but it’s still playable if you know what buttons you press. Check out DPS Mythic+ rankings for Midnight Season 1:

Tier

Specs

S

Arcane Mage, Devourer Demon Hunter, Demonology Warlock, Elemental Shaman

A

Augmentation Evoker, Balance Druid, Frost Mage, Marksmanship Hunter, Fury Warrior, Havoc Demon Hunter, Enhancement Shaman, Unholy Death Knight

B

Affliction Warlock, Devastation Evoker, Retribution Paladin, Survival Hunter, Subtlety Rogue, Outlaw Rogue, Feral Druid, Fire Mage, Assassination Rogue, Frost Death Knight, Destruction Warlock

C

Arms Warrior, Windwalker Monk, Beast Mastery Hunter

D

Shadow Priest

Out of all specializations that I’ve put in S-Tier, I would say Demonology Warlock is the closest pick for me. Its natural tankiness and the fact that you can soak even more damage thanks to your pets make this spec equally good for experienced players like me, as well as for total beginners. You stay alive longer – you deal more damage, and the rotation isn’t that complicated. Not to mention the fact that Demo Warlock is also a great raid DPS, and I’ve mentioned that in another article.

Arcane Mage

Arcane Mage is the best Mythic+ DPS in Midnight now, because the nerfs haven’t done much to the spec. It took a little reshuffle, sure, but the end result is still S-Tier. You’ve got great AoE, powerful funnel, but your single-target got slightly nerfed. Your buttons like Arcane Orb, Arcane Pulse, and Arcane Explosion can annihilate packs of mobs in a sec.

Not to mention your Touch of the Magi paired with Arcane Surge and high-stack Arcane Barrage. You can enjoy all that, and the only trade-off is your single-target damage. That sounds like a more than okay deal. After all, you won’t need that much single-target damage in M+ compared to raids.

Devourer Demon Hunter

Devourer Demon Hunter is the strongest DPS for M+ in WoW if you’re looking for the melee/ranged pick here. This spec has the most unusual playstyle and ability combos. You should definitely try it, but only a few of you can actually main it. You’re unlikely to complete the highest keys on Devourer DH unless you practice it non-stop. It’s not an easy spec, and I felt it when I played it for like 15-20 hours at the very start.

As for your M+ potential, you won’t stop dealing damage, and that’s what I like about this spec. You’ve basically got a Void Meta window for every single trash pull. You’ll never be sitting behind and waiting for a specific button to become ready again. And I’m saying all that despite the spec’s overall damage has been reduced by 4% in the patch from March 17.

Demonology Warlock

Demonology Warlock got nerfed quite heavily, but only on paper. Your overall damage reduction might be around 10 to 12%. They’ve nerfed Demonic Soul, Soul Anathema, and Manifested Demonic Soul. Does that make the spec dead? No, because it was superbly powerful until that nerf. So, now it just lands in the exact spot where it should be. And for me, Demo Warlock is still a top Mythic+ DPS in Midnight, and I’ll continue playing it throughout the season for sure.

I also kinda like that they’ve shaved off some of that apex-talent spike damage. This means your overall output is less lottery ticket and more repeatable key-to-key. That matters a lot in Mythic+ runs because you want consistent pack pressure.

Elemental Shaman

I wouldn’t say that Elemental Shaman has received a huge buff or something. The biggest plus for Ele is that it hasn’t eaten any nerfs. This thing alone puts it among the best Mythic+ DPS in WoW Retail now. Until today, I have only seen people complaining about Elemental Shaman rather than playing it. And now I would boldly put it in S-Tier due to its Chain Lightning and Earthquake buffs. Only 10% damage increase, but these two buttons are what shape this spec in M+ keys in particular.

You won’t feel that much because it’s like roughly a 3% AoE damage boost. But the point here is that you’ll notice it in every single pull. And the devs haven’t touched your single-target damage. But the main Ele’s downside still remains: the spec can be quite cooldown-reliant, and I’m talking about Ascendance here. This hasn’t changed, and you’ll have to play around it to get ramped up for real.

Best Mythic+ Classes for Beginners

I’ve outlined these four specializations that will help you figure out what you should do as a DPS in M+ keys. They’ve got easier rotations to master, can be quite difficult to kill, and they kinda fit the current meta. All of them are from A-Tier, meaning they’re strong enough for you to get invited to a party if you’re a PUG fun. See the best Mythic+ DPS classes for beginners in Midnight Season 1:

  • Frost Mage: I would say Frost Mage is the safest ranged DPS pick for beginners. You don’t have to rely on one perfect damage window to be useful. You just press your spells whenever they’re ready and keep the distance. Your abilities like Ice Barrier, Ice Block, and Alter Time will save your life, especially when you can’t really rely on your Tanks or Healers.
  • Marksmanship Hunter: MM Hunter is the most obvious pick for new players in M+. You can deal a ton of damage without even learning any rotation. The big burst buttons will do the work for you. I’m talking about Rapid Fire, Volley, and Bursting Shot here. I truly enjoyed this spec when I only started playing WoW, and I still recommend it to anyone thinking about who to choose.
  • Fury Warrior: Fury Warrior is the spec that has everything from a decent HP pool to dealing consistent AoE. Unlike any ranged DPS, this spec forgives positioning mistakes, and your durability allows you to be in the frontline almost non-stop. And abilities like Odyn’s Fury, Bladestorm, and Improved Whirlwind will keep deleting mob packs coming at you.
  • Havoc Demon Hunter: Play Havoc DH once, and you’ll understand why it on this list. You’ve got great mobility to fix bad positioning, you’re quite tanky for a melee DPS, too. And all that is topped up with consistent AoE pressure to be useful in every pull. Your Eye Beam, Death Sweep, and The Hunt are what I’m talking about here.

My goal for M+ beginners is that you want to pick a spec with the easiest rotation possible. Because your goal will be to learn the dungeons, get used to timings and pulls. All that requires much effort, and you won’t be able to learn the hardest spec in this case. Don’t be afraid to experiment, and you’ll find your main. I also saw people mentioning Subtlety Rogue and Feral Druid for beginners, but they’re slightly out of meta, and that’s what you can see by looking at my rankings here.

Augmentation Evoker - A Must Try for Premade Groups

I would say Augmentation Evoker deserves a special place on my Midnight Mythic+ DPS tier list because this spec is like no other in the game. You belong to the damage-dealing type for sure, but you’re nothing without a good party in higher M+ keys. Hear me out: don’t go for this spec in PUGs. You’ll regret it the moment you’re inside the dungeon.

Aug Evoker can be OP if you’re playing in a premade group, and your party knows what they’re doing. Ideally, you wanna gather a group of friends and have a voice chat in Discord or something. Your Ebon Might is the only button that changes your run. Not to mention your utility spells like Cauterizing Flame and Spatial Paradox. And you’ve also got Bombardments for AoE damage to melt down these pulls.

To put it shortly, I would say Aug Evoker can be easily A-Tier if you’re playing with the right team. But it can go all the way down to D-Tier if you’re playing with randoms, and they don’t understand the purpose of your spec.

How I Created This M+ DPS Tier List

Just like any tier list you’ll see online, my rankings are vibes-based, as well as what I’ve seen so far throughout Season 1 of Midnight. All that can easily change after another batch of buffs and nerfs. I’ll keep updating this tier list to keep you in the meta. But this is how I did my research:

  1. I always keep in mind the latest class tuning: This is what influences the M+ meta most. Who got buffed, who got nerfed, and whose AoE is better matters a lot. I also see what people are playing and what the statistics look like after such patches are released. This tells me a lot about each specialization I compare and rank after all.
  2. I weigh damage profile more than burst windows: You’ve probably understood that already, because you want to be consistent and ready for every pull in Mythic+. This defines how well your spec is prepared for this type of activity.
  3. The spec’s difficulty matters a lot: When ranking all the specs, I always remember that not every player has time to learn it. Most players are looking for easier options, even if they’re experienced WoW players. That’s why certain specs can be stronger on paper, but they’re not in S-Tier since you’ll spend more time learning them than playing M+.
  4. Being practical is everything: Treat these rankings as advice. S-Tier specs are powerful, but they won’t carry you all alone. The same refers to C and D-Tiers, because they can complete even higher keys if played correctly. It all comes down to your preferences, spec’s playstyle, and how well you know its buttons.
